divclearboth
{
	clear:both;
}
.txtinputboxHist
{
	color:Black;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	padding-left:3px;
	padding-right:3px;
	margin-bottom:3px;
	width:146px;
}
.txtinputbox
{
	border-top:1px solid #7f7f7f;
	border-left:1px	solid #7f7f7f;
	border-bottom:1px solid	#e0e0e0;
	border-right:1px solid #e0e0e0;
	color:Black;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	padding-left:3px;
	padding-right:3px;
	margin-bottom:3px;
	width:250px;
}
.selected
{
	font-size:9px;
	/*background-color:#CCDDF9;*/
	/*change*/
	background-color:#fdeac5;
	color:#333;
	font-family:Verdana;
	margin:0px;
	padding:0px;
	/*border:1px solid #D3D3D3;*/
}
.unselected
{
	font-size:9px;
	color:#000000;
	font-family:Verdana;
	margin:0px;
	padding:0px;
	background-color:#fef8eb;
}
.unselected1
{
	font-size:9px;
	color:#000000;
	font-family:verdana;
	margin:0px;
	padding:0px;
	background-color:#fef8eb;
}
.acborder
{
	/*border:1px solid #A9A9A9;
	background-color:#FFFFFF;*/
	margin:0px;
	padding:0px;
	width:350px;
	/*change*/
	background:#d3f1ee; 
	/*border:solid 1px #219588;*/
}
.seldiv
{
	z-index: 999; 
	position: absolute;
	overflow: auto;
	/*height:120px;*/
	/*width:261px;*/
	width:367px;
	margin:0px;
	padding:0px;
	text-align:left;
	/*border:1px solid #A9A9A9;*/	
}
.datacol1
{
	height:15px;
	white-space:nowrap;
	margin:0px;
	padding:2px;
	width:50px;
	vertical-align:top;
	text-align:left;
}
.datacol2
{
	height:15px;
	white-space:nowrap;
	margin:0px;
	padding:2px;
	width:320px;
	vertical-align:top;
	padding-left:5px;
	text-align:left;
}
.frmcls
{ 
	position:absolute;
	z-index:998;
}
